Donate Cars in MA: A Comprehensive Guide

Are you looking to donate a car in Massachusetts? Car donations can make a significant impact on local charities while offering you a convenient way to dispose of an unwanted vehicle. In this guide, we’ll walk you through the benefits, process, and key considerations for donating a car in MA.

Benefits of Donating a Car

  1. Support Local Charities: When you donate your car, you directly support local non-profits and community organizations in Massachusetts. These organizations use the proceeds from car donations to fund various programs and services.
  2. Tax Deduction: Car donations are tax-deductible. You can deduct the fair market value of the vehicle, which can reduce your taxable income and potentially save you money on your taxes.
  3. Environmental Impact: Donating your car can be an environmentally friendly choice. Older cars, especially those not in good condition, can leak harmful substances. Donating ensures the car is either refurbished for further use or recycled responsibly.
  4. Convenience: Donating a car is often simpler than selling it. Many organizations offer free towing, handling all the logistics, paperwork, and transfer of ownership.

How to Donate a Car in Massachusetts

  1. Choose a Charity: Research and select a reputable charity. Make sure the charity is a registered 501(c)(3) organization to ensure your donation is tax-deductible. Popular choices in Massachusetts include Goodwill, the American Red Cross, and local community organizations.
  2. Check Requirements: Verify the charity’s specific requirements for car donations. Some charities may accept cars in any condition, while others may have specific criteria.
  3. Prepare Your Vehicle: Clean out your car, remove personal belongings, and ensure you have the title ready. The title is essential for the transfer of ownership. If you don’t have the title, contact the Massachusetts Registry of Motor Vehicles (RMV) for a duplicate.
  4. Contact the Charity: Reach out to the charity to initiate the donation process. They will provide you with a donation form to fill out and arrange a convenient time for vehicle pickup.
  5. Get a Receipt: Once your car is picked up, the charity will provide you with a donation receipt. This document is crucial for your tax records. Make sure it includes details such as the charity’s name, your name, the car’s make and model, and the donation date.
  6. Claim Your Tax Deduction: When filing your taxes, include the receipt with your tax return. If the car’s value exceeds $500, you will need to complete IRS Form 8283. For cars valued over $5,000, an independent appraisal is required.

Key Considerations

  • Fair Market Value: Determining the fair market value of your car is essential for tax purposes. Resources like the Kelley Blue Book can help you estimate your car’s value based on its make, model, year, and condition.
  • Scams and Fraud: Beware of scams. Always ensure the charity is legitimate by checking its status with the IRS and reading reviews or testimonials from other donors.
  • Vehicle Condition: Some charities may only accept cars in running condition, while others might take any vehicle regardless of its state. Confirm the charity’s policy beforehand.
